The mystery of the Romanian arrested in Turkey to join clashes in Syria

Turkish authorities detained 457 “foreign terrorist fighters” in the first six months of this year, while they were heading to Syria to fight. Among them there is also a Romanian, sources within the Turkish army told Anadolu Turkish agency.

The detained suspects come from 32 countries, with most of them being Chinese. So, 241 in 457 are Chinese, 56 Russians, 12 British citizens, 12 French, five Dutch, five Belgians, two Americans, two Spanish, two Italians, two Bulgarians, a Romanian, a Dane, a Slovakian and an Australian.

Turkey shares a 900-kilometer border with its neighbor and has received nearly two million refugees from the south.

In retort, the Romanian Ministry of Foreign Affairs said that Turkey hasn’t informed them on arresting any Romanian suspected of terrorism, but investigations are under way.
